The thesis
Most features in this product exist to make derivation trustworthy, not to make editing powerful. That is why the feature list looks nothing like a screen recorder’s.
The recording is the only thing treated as fact. Every other value — a zoom target, its depth, a caption’s word times — is derived, and carries its origin, its review state, and the evidence it came from.
An authored override always wins over a derived value, and is never silently replaced. A project saves what you decided and nothing it can work out again, so reopening it re-derives the framing and lays your corrections back on top — a recording you fixed last month gets this month’s better answer without losing the fix.
Automatic framing takes its zoom target from the accessibility control under each click. When the control doesn’t pass the gates, it falls back to the pointer and says which gate fired.
Nine of them, each named beside the click it fired for, in plain language next to the case that was stored. Not silence, and not a shrug.

The difference
Auto-zoom and native macOS capture are table stakes in 2026. What a recorder does when its automatic decision is wrong is not.
This is the part that is hard to copy. A zoom is not a guess about where you were looking — it is a node with parents, and you can walk back up it until you reach the click it came from.
click @ 00:04.120AXButton “Record”framed · depth 2.75click-07.zoomAnd the chain runs one way. Move that last node yourself and it becomes authored — re-derive as often as you like, your correction stays put.
Each aspect is solved against its own coverage. The subject stays centred; the frame does the moving.
A 16:9 recording covers about a third of a 9:16 frame, so the zoom that was right landscape is not right portrait. The frame is solved again.

No window at launch and no Dock icon. A recorder is used from inside whatever is being demonstrated, and a window you open to press Record is a window covering the thing you came to record.
Everything but ProRes 4444 is 4:2:0 by the time the encoder sees it, and smears a red edge on black by over a hundred levels. That is the coloured fringing you recognise from every screen recording. Measured, not assumed.
Not “we don’t sell your data”, and not “only what you approve leaves”. The app contains no networking code and the signed build carries no network entitlement. Recording, framing, transcription and export all happen on the machine in front of you.

FAQ
Not yet, and what is missing is the release rather than the software. The recorder and its editor are finished: record, automatic framing, a review panel for every framing decision, cut and speed and dead-air removal, crop, camera overlay, titles, redactions, on-device transcription with word-timed captions, and export. The build is signed and notarised. Join the waitlist and you get one email the day it ships.
macOS 26 or later, on Apple Silicon. Swift 6.4 and SwiftUI, first-party frameworks throughout: ScreenCaptureKit for capture, AVFoundation and VideoToolbox for the export, Core Image on a Metal context for the stage, the accessibility APIs for what sits under each click. The interface is English and 繁體中文. No Electron, no bundled browser engine.
No. Not "only what you approve" — nothing. There is no network code anywhere in the app and no network entitlement on the signed build, so there is nothing to opt out of, no account to make and no telemetry to disable. Recording, framing, transcription, rendering and export all run on your Mac.
The licence is MIT. The repository is not public yet, so there is nothing to read today, but the licence is settled rather than pending — when it opens, it opens under MIT, and the NOTICE file that ships with it names every project the code was read from and what was taken from each.
No, and that is a decision rather than a gap. What Soredemo does is the part that was actually hard: making a recording worth posting. You post it.
No. The recording is evidence. Framing depends on the pointer path, the click positions and the accessibility data captured alongside the frames, and an imported video has none of that.
